A Guide to Lids and Their Uses

Securing your food storage with the ideal lid can be essential. From preserving quality to avoiding spills, lids play a significant role in keeping your pantry organized and sanitary.

  • There are various types of lids available to suit different containers and needs. Think about the type of container you have and the function of the lid before making a purchase.
  • Twist-off lids are fantastic for jars and containers that need a secure seal. These are perfect for long-term storage of ingredients.
  • Push-down lids offer quick access and are commonly used for tubs that hold ready-to-eat foods.

Well sealing your containers can noticeably extend the life of your food and prevent contamination. Test with different types of lids to find what works most effectively for your needs.
